Abstract
This paper is concerned with the Hopf bifurcation analysis and amplitude control of the modified Lorenz system. The Hopf bifurcation of system is investigated by utilizing the Hopf bifurcation theory and the center manifold theorem firstly. Then the direction and stability of limit cycle emerging from Hopf bifurcation are determined by the designed controller. Moreover, the amplitude of limit cycle emerging from Hopf bifurcation is controlled by a nonlinear feedback controller. Finally, numerical simulations are given to verify theoretical analysis.
